Azure OpenAI Service

Access GPT and other OpenAI models through Azure with enterprise compliance, networking, and regional data controls. Now offers Global, Data Zone, and Regional deployment types.

Pros

Azure OpenAI Service

  • Enterprise compliance issues solved, no discussion of 'our data training their model'
  • Azure ecosystem integration means single vendor relationship for Microsoft shops
  • Regional deployment satisfies data residency requirements

ChatGPT

  • Extremely versatile
  • Large context window in latest models
  • Fast response times
  • Integration with other tools

Cons

Azure OpenAI Service

  • Rate limits often stricter than direct OpenAI API
  • Setup complexity vs. direct API is significant for smaller teams

ChatGPT

  • Can hallucinate facts
  • High latency during peak hours
  • Paid version required for best models
